Unlock Productivity with Smart Corporate Space Planning Strategies

Modern corporate space with open-plan design and glass walls.

Understanding Corporate Space Planning: A Path to Productivity

In the ever-evolving business landscape, corporate space planning has become a pivotal consideration for organizations. The layout of a workplace can significantly influence productivity, collaboration, and employee well-being. The extensive thought around how to make the best use of physical office space is essential for both immediate operational efficiency and long-term growth.

The Importance of Flexible Workspaces

The shift toward hybrid work models has prompted many businesses to reevaluate their office layouts. As noted in industry reports, optimizing office space isn’t merely about packing in more desks; it involves creating an environment that encourages collaboration and creativity. This flexible approach ensures spaces are utilized effectively, reducing costs while increasing employee satisfaction.

The Psychology of Space: Why Layout Matters

Research indicates that the design of an office influences the behavior of employees significantly. A well-thought-out office layout can enhance communication, foster connections, and improve overall job satisfaction. When considering how to optimize a workspace, companies need to think beyond mere aesthetics and focus on how the environment can support the mentally demanding activities of their teams.

Core Strategies for Effective Space Planning

Several strategies can guide organizations in arranging their office spaces effectively:

  • Identify Key Zones: Distinguishing between different types of working environments—like collaborative areas, quiet zones for focused work, and social spaces—ensures that employees have access to the right atmosphere for their tasks.
  • Utilize Technology: Implementing advanced office management software can streamline logistics, making it easier for employees to book desks, meeting rooms, and other resources without confusion.
  • Gather Employee Feedback: Regular engagement with team members about their experience in the office can provide valuable insights that inform space-related decisions.

Common Misconceptions in Corporate Space Planning

Many organizations face challenges stemming from misconceptions about workplace arrangements:

  • More Space Equals More Productivity: Companies often assume that having more square footage equates to better performance. However, effective planning focuses on how space is utilized, not just how much is available.
  • Static Layouts Are Sufficient: Business needs evolve, and so should the office layout. Regular assessments of space usage can help adapt layouts to ongoing changes in team dynamics.

Maximizing ROI through Smart Space Management

Effective space planning can lead to considerable financial gains. By strategically optimizing workspaces, organizations can cut overhead costs associated with unnecessary square footage and improve overall resource allocation. Data-driven decision-making is paramount, as it allows businesses to base their operations on actual usage patterns rather than assumptions.

Conclusion: Designing a Space People Want to Use

Ultimately, the goal of effective corporate space planning is to create a work environment that is not only functional but also appealing to employees. An environment that encourages collaboration, caters to individual work styles, and fosters a sense of community can significantly enhance employee satisfaction and retention rates. Investing time and resources into thoughtful space planning translates into a more harmonious and productive workplace.

As organizations continue to adapt to changing work patterns, embracing flexibility in office design will be crucial in ensuring that workspaces support both team collaboration and individual well-being. How Lenovo’s xCloud AI Can Reduce Data Center Energy Use by 11%

Update Understanding Lenovo's xCloud AI: A Game Changer for Small Businesses In today’s digital age, efficient energy use within data centers has become crucial for small businesses, particularly with the rise of artificial intelligence (AI). Lenovo’s xCloud AI has made significant headway in this arena, reducing data center energy consumption by as much as 11%. Recognized by the World Economic Forum’s MINDS Programme, Lenovo’s innovative approach leverages AI to orchestrate entire data centers, presenting a viable pathway for small businesses aiming to enhance energy efficiency. The Challenge of Energy Consumption As industries increasingly rely on AI-driven applications, managing energy consumption has become the defining constraint for sustainable growth. Previous methods typically optimized individual components within data centers, but xCloud takes a much more comprehensive approach. By managing workloads, processor performance, and cooling systems all at once, Lenovo’s platform achieves a notable decrease in energy usage, translating directly into cost savings for businesses. In real-world deployments, such as at Shanghai Jiao Tong University (SJTU), xCloud demonstrated the capability to unlock 65 to 110 additional compute nodes without increasing the power budget, emphasizing its potential for scaling operations. Why Energy Efficiency Matters for Small Businesses For small businesses looking to thrive, reducing energy consumption can impact the bottom line substantially. With the price of energy constantly fluctuating, introducing efficient AI solutions is essential. Beyond cost savings, utilizing technologies like xCloud can enhance a company’s reputation among eco-conscious consumers and stakeholders, leveraging sustainability as a competitive advantage. Moreover, as more companies adopt eco-friendly practices, failing to optimize energy usage could leave smaller enterprises vulnerable in a competitive landscape. Transitioning to Advanced AI Solutions: Potential Challenges While the benefits of Lenovo’s xCloud are clear, transitioning to such an advanced orchestration platform requires careful consideration. Initial setup costs can be high, and small business owners must weigh potential disruptions during integration into their existing IT infrastructure. Moreover, the expertise needed to implement and manage such sophisticated technology could be a hurdle for smaller teams, making it imperative for businesses to assess their operational readiness. Future Predictions: The Evolution of Energy Efficiency in AI As industries evolve, energy-efficient AI models like Lenovo’s xCloud will likely gain prominence across various sectors. The move toward minimizing environmental impact while maintaining high performance is not only a trend but a necessary transition. Research from other sources, including detailed analyses of energy-efficient AI models, highlights that the carbon footprint associated with AI must be addressed. This focus on sustainability aligns with global goals and could very well dictate future innovation in technology. How Massachusetts Is Pioneering EVs to Feed Power Back to the Grid

Update Revolutionizing Energy Storage: Massachusetts Takes the Lead This summer, Massachusetts is set to unveil an innovative pilot program that allows electric vehicles (EVs) to actively participate in energy distribution. Known as the Vehicle-to-Everything (V2X) initiative, this groundbreaking project enables parked EVs to feed energy back to the electric grid, turning vehicles into potential sources of power during peak demand times. The Concept of Vehicle-to-Everything At its core, V2X technology allows EVs not only to receive electricity from the grid but also to return stored energy. This bi-directional charging capability can transform parked vehicles into power stations, offering substantial benefits during periods of high energy demand or outages. By 2030, Massachusetts aims to have 900,000 EVs on the road, and harnessing their batteries could significantly influence the state’s energy landscape. Driving Sustainability: Financial Incentives for Participants The Massachusetts Clean Energy Center (MassCEC) is spearheading this initiative as part of a larger strategy to decarbonize the state. As an enticing incentive, participants will receive bidirectional chargers at no cost and will be compensated for the energy they send back to the grid. The program allocates approximately $6 million in funding, allowing for the distribution of up to 100 chargers to households, businesses, and schools, paving the way for enterprising energy solutions. Global Context and Future Implications Massachusetts is not alone in exploring the potential of V2X technologies. Countries like Japan and various European states have successfully integrated EVs into their energy systems. In Japan, for example, EVs have been utilized for backup power since the catastrophic 2011 Fukushima nuclear disaster, demonstrating the real-world applications of these technologies. Massachusetts' pilot initiative is significant not just locally but could also provide a template for future programs across the US – potentially revolutionizing how states manage energy. Challenges and Opportunities Ahead However, challenges remain. The successful integration of V2X technology requires extensive infrastructure upgrades, coordination among utilities, and assurances of safety and efficiency. Furthermore, the economic viability of these initiatives depends on clear incentives for consumers. Utilities must establish straightforward payment structures to encourage participation and ensure that the technology delivers measurable benefits. EVs As Distributed Energy Resources: Future Market Dynamics The V2X initiative aims not only to harness EV batteries as distributed energy resources but also to streamline how energy is managed across the grid. For commercial enterprises, including electric school buses that usually sit idle, V2X offers a lucrative opportunity to monetize their battery capacity while contributing to grid stability. As renewable energy sources grow, the ability to store excess energy in EV batteries will play a crucial role in balancing demand and supply. Why Embracing Business Process Innovation Is Crucial for Success

Update Understanding Business Process Innovation In today's rapidly evolving business landscape, Business Process Innovation (BPI) has become a cornerstone for organizations looking to enhance efficiency and reduce operational costs. By rethinking workflows, BPI enables businesses to optimize their processes, leading to significant improvements in customer satisfaction and profitability. The Importance of Rethinking Workflows Successful business leaders understand that innovation in processes is not merely a buzzword; it is vital for survival. According to research, implementing BPI can cut operational costs by up to 30% while bolstering customer satisfaction by realigning processes with consumer needs. This pivot from traditional methods to innovative strategies positions companies to foster adaptability and resilience in a competitive market. Kickstarting Your BPI Journey To initiate your journey into Business Process Innovation, start by examining your current workflows. Identify bottlenecks—areas that slow down operations or provide little to no value. Automation and the integration of technology, such as AI and data analytics, can streamline these tasks, making it easier for your team to respond to customer demands efficiently. Begin with a clear strategy that aligns with your organization's goals and engages your workforce in brainstorming sessions. Key Benefits of Business Process Innovation Embracing BPI comes with numerous advantages. Here are three key benefits: Enhanced Efficiency: Streamlining workflows allows for a gain of 20-30% efficiency, enabling employees to concentrate on high-priority tasks. Cost Reduction: By optimizing operations, companies can save on operational costs, redirecting those funds toward growth initiatives. Improved Customer Experience: Tailoring business processes according to customer insights greatly enhances loyalty, with profitability potentially increasing by 5-10%. AI's Role in Process Optimization Artificial Intelligence (AI) plays a pivotal role in modernizing business processes. According to studies conducted by Pipefy and Boomi, AI can automate repetitive tasks, identify process improvements, and forecast changes in consumer behavior, thereby streamlining operations effectively. By leveraging AI, businesses can perform tasks with greater speed and accuracy while integrating comprehensive data insights to enhance decision-making. Notable Examples of Process Innovation Leading companies across various sectors showcase how Business Process Innovation can revolutionize operations: Lean Manufacturing: This practice enhances productivity while minimizing waste, enabling firms to deliver quality products in less time. Digital Onboarding: Automating the onboarding process accelerates training and boosts employee engagement right from the start. Challenges and Considerations While adopting innovative processes can yield remarkable results, it’s also important to address potential hurdles. Resistance to change within teams can stifle efforts; fostering a culture of innovation among employees is crucial. Continuous monitoring of processes through key performance indicators (KPIs) ensures that organizations can make timely adjustments as needed.
